Subject: Report export timezone cut-over complete

Team,

The Ledgerline export service now renders all report timestamps in each tenant's configured timezone rather than server-local time. Historical exports were regenerated overnight and spot-checked against the Marwick tenant. DST transitions are handled by the new offset table, not hardcoded shifts. For future reference, the service now runs with these settings.

settings of fahag-haduf:
[ulaox]
port = 8443
region = south-2
host = ulaox.lumiccorp.internal
timeout_ms = 500
retries = 8

## Runbook: ExamGate Proctoring Queue

Welcome, new team members. The ExamGate queue holds proctoring sessions awaiting reviewer assignment. Under normal load, dequeue latency stays below thirty seconds; during regional exam windows it can spike sharply, so autoscaling rules matter. If sessions stall, first check consumer lag, then verify the priority lanes — accessibility-flagged exams must never wait behind standard ones. Escalate only after confirming the workers are running with the expected queue configuration, reproduced below.

config for bahop-baduf:
[kasion]
team = lamath
access_code = ac_d807e5
host = kasion.paliqcloud.corp
port = 4000
owner = julix.tamvan
peer = frair.qorvelsoft.local

Before approving a release of the Tarnwick report builder, verify sort stability on the tie-break regression suite. Versions prior to the Q3 rework used an unstable quicksort, so rows with equal keys could reorder between runs, breaking customer diff tooling. The fixed path routes through the stable merge variant; confirm the feature flag stable_sort_v2 is enabled in all regions, including the Eastvale staging mirror. Any release lacking this flag must be blocked. Record your verification against the build token shown below.

trace token, yajef-bajeg: htk3_b5d

**Capacity note — Vellastra dispatch simulator.** For the eng sync: simulating the 40-car Marrowgate tower at 10x speed saturates one worker at roughly 9k rider events/sec, so we'll shard by bank rather than by floor. Memory stays flat if the event ring is sized correctly. The knobs we propose locking in are these.

tuning table, hahof-tafop:
RATE_LIMITS = {
    "ulaix": 10,
    "wenath": 1,
}